RESOURCE BLOCK REUSE FOR COORDINATED MULTI-POINT TRANSMISSION

1. A method in a wireless communication device, comprising:

  • determining a received signal strength of each of a plurality of signals received from a plurality of transmission sectors comprising a cluster of sectors;

    providing first channel information for first signals, the first signals comprising a signal having a highest received signal strength and signals having a received signal strength above a specified level relative to the highest received signal strength;

    providing second channel information for second signals, the second signals comprising signals having a received signal strength below the specified level; and

    receiving an allocation of one or more resource blocks from assigned transmission sectors based on a ranking of the first channel information, whereby the one or more resource blocks are reallocated to another wireless communication device, from another transmission sector, based on the second channel information.
